Role Description We are hiring a hands-on NLP Engineer to build robust pipelines that convert policy, regulatory, fintech, and healthcare documents into structured, graph-ready data. You will own the full extraction lifecycle from raw text to clean, schema-validated outputs using classical NLP, deep learning, and LLM APIs. Qualifications - 3–5 years hands-on NLP engineering & real production pipelines, not just model experiments - Strong Python skills: OOP, async programming, packaging, and testing - NLP frameworks: spaCy, HuggingFace Transformers, NLTK - Deep learning: fine-tuning transformer models for sequence labeling and classification - LLM API integration: prompt engineering, structured outputs, and function/tool calling - Data pipeline experience: ETL, batch processing, and text pre-processing at scale - JSON schema design and validation using pydantic or json schema Requirements - Pipeline Development: Design and build end-to-end text extraction pipelines for policy, regulatory, fintech, and healthcare documents - Entity & Clause Extraction: Extract key entities (countries, companies, minerals) and structure policy clauses and obligations - Deep Learning & Transformers: Fine-tune BERT / RoBERTa for NER, text classification, and relation extraction tasks - LLM Integration: Leverage LLM APIs with structured output extraction, prompt engineering, and tool/function calling - Data Engineering: Build scalable Python pipelines for high-volume document processing with robust pre-processing for PDF, DOCX, and HTML - Schema & Graph Readiness: Define and enforce JSON schemas; ensure outputs are clean and compatible with knowledge graph ingestion - Accuracy Improvement: Evaluate model performance, track metrics, and implement feedback loops to improve extraction quality over time Benefits - Experience with legal, regulatory, or policy documents (contracts, compliance filings, government publications) - Familiarity with knowledge graphs or graph databases (Neo4j, RDF) - Document parsing tools: pdfplumber, Docling, Apache Tika - Domain knowledge in fintech or healthcare NLP - Exposure to information extraction benchmarks (CoNLL, DocRED, SciERC)

About the role: We are seeking a versatile AI Language Engineer to design, build, and enhance natural language systems that power intelligent products and experiences, spanning both text and speech domains. This role combines linguistic insight, applied NLP expertise, and AI engineering execution to advance language understanding, generation, and evaluation across real-world applications. The AI Language Engineer will collaborate with product and engineering teams to translate language challenges into scalable AI solutions. Responsibilities: AI Language Engineering & Model Work - Design, develop, and refine large language model (LLM) workflows, including context engineering, prompt design, and evaluation frameworks to steer and improve model behaviors. - Build language processing components for features such as intent detection, entity recognition, summarization,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G), and conversational response quality. - Develop speech-to-text (ASR) and text-to-speech (TTS) workflows and evaluation frameworks, bridging audio-feature/signal-level processing with LLM-driven reasoning and orchestration. - Fine-tune and evaluate models using quantitative and qualitative metrics to ensure robust performance across tasks. Applied NLP & Linguistic Analysis - Analyze model outputs and conversational data to identify patterns, gaps, and failure modes, translating findings into actionable improvements. - Define and apply linguistic evaluation criteria to ensure tone, clarity, intent understanding, and contextual accuracy. - Experiment with prompt structures, retrieval strategies, and linguistic patterns to improve accuracy and robustness. Data & Experimentation - Drive R&D-style exploration on cutting-edge speech and language systems where best practices are still emerging, rapidly prototyping novel approaches and validating them through rigorous experimentation. - Lead data preprocessing, annotation, and language dataset creation, building reliable training and evaluation corpora. - Design experiments to test model adaptations and new techniques, tracking performance and iterating based on data insights. Engineering & Product Integration - Collaborate with software developers to integrate language models into production systems and ensure scalable deployment. - Build tooling for model evaluation, monitoring, and continuous improvement pipelines. Extend evaluation and monitoring tooling to support large-scale, automated speech quality measurement for TTS and ASR in offline tests and production. - Support performance optimization, model serving architecture, and infrastructure integration. Cross-Functional Collaboration - Partner with product managers, conversation designers, UX researchers, and stakeholders to connect language capabilities with business objectives. - Serve as the NLP & language subject-matter expert within multidisciplinary teams. Documentation & Knowledge Sharing - Document methodologies, evaluation findings, best practices, and language guidelines to promote shared knowledge and reproducible workflows. - Present results and recommendations clearly to internal and external stakeholders. Qualifications We Value: -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Computational Linguistics, AI, Machine Learning, Linguistics, Cognitive Science, or a related field. - Demonstrated experience applying NLP concepts and techniques (classification, entity extraction, semantic analysis, summarization, prompting, RAG). - Strong programming skills in Python with familiarity in NLP/AI frameworks (e.g., Hugging Face Transformers, TensorFlow, PyTorch). - Experience with data preprocessing, model evaluation, and language dataset design. - Excellent analytical skills and ability to diagnose and communicate model behavior, linguistic patterns, and performance trade-offs. - Strong collaboration and communication skills across technical and non-technical stakeholders. Preferred Skills: - Doctor’s degree in Computer Science, Computational Linguistics, AI, Machine Learning, Linguistics, Cognitive Science, or a related field. - Familiarity with multilingual NLP challenges and cross-locale language modeling. - Background in linguistic analysis, discourse, or semantics. - Experience with speech processing (ASR/TTS), including audio feature pipelines or research in phonetics.
